Ag₂CrO₄(s) +2HNO₃(aq)⇒2AgNO₃(aq)+H₂CrO₄(aq)
I have also heard people say that it has to do with chemical equilibrium and Le Chatlier principles since the acid could react with the CrO4 to make Cr2O7 and H2O. Which would allow more Ag2CrO4 to dissolve since CrO4 is being taken and the equilibrium expression looks like Ksp=[Ag]²[CrO₄]
Ag₂CrO₄(s)⇄2Ag⁺(aq)+CrO₄²⁻(aq)
2HNO₃(aq)+2CrO₄²⁻(aq)⇒Cr₂O₇²⁻(aq)+H₂O(l)+2NO₃⁻(aq)
(if you combine the two above reactions it sort of looks like the double replacement reaction I said at the beginning. It could be possible that H2CrO4 decomposes into water and Cr2O7 which would tie the two ideas together but I don't know if that actually happens)
